By the top of the twelfth century, nevertheless, the inhabitants was growing and the influence of the lords of Livry was appreciable. At that time, a seigneur named Guillaume de Garlande settled on the freshly deforested land of the Bondy forest, across the chapel of Notre-Dame des Brûlis. (The time period "brûlis", which means "firewood" by individuals in search of to practice agriculture.) The latter built a citadel there, located on the perimeter of the present Castle Street, around which dwellings have been grouped on the hills lined with woods and vines.

Louis XVI, who would come to spend the day or have supper at Trianon, stored the décor chosen by his ancestor Louis XV for this room, although he most well-liked to sleep at the Palace. To date, nonetheless, none of the original furniture gadgets has been capable of be recognized. The elimination of Louis XV’s private staircase freed up this room, which, in 1780, was fitted out with massive cupboards and transformed right into a library by Richard Mique. The bookplates bore the queen’s arms and, on the again, the label CT (Château de Trianon) topped by the royal crown. When Marie-Antoinette moved into the Petit Trianon in 1777, she had the staircase eliminated and turned this small nook room into a private place of sanctuary.

One part of the attic – most likely the place Madame Royale resided – has lately been redesigned to recall the opposite ladies whose historical past is linked with that of the Petit Trianon. Marie-Antoinette had converted the two center apartments into one larger room overlooking the French Gardens. Today, this room houses the furnishings supplied for the Empress Marie Louise, whose bedroom was on the floor under. The gondola-shaped furniture, supplied by Darrac – the upholsterer of the Imperial Furniture Repository – was initially lined in a Jouy cloth featuring a medallion sample on a green background and delivered in 1811.

On the wall is a portrait of the King of Rome, son of Napoleon and Marie Louise, at barely one 12 months old. In the portrait, painted in 1812 and signed by François Gérard, the toddler is already sporting the red ribbon of the Legion of Honour conferred upon him by his father when he was born. As within the previous room, the wallcoverings reproduce the fabrics printed by the Jouy manufactory within the 1780s. The mahogany and gilded-bronze chest of drawers and desk are by Jean-Jacques Pafrat and are available from the Château du Raincy, where they were seized through the French Revolution. Located on the prime of the staircase that, before it was eliminated, led to where Madame Du Barry resided, this chamber – the ultimate room in the king’s house – is the one house to have been refurbished by Louis XVI, in 1777. This room was occupied in the 19th century by Prince Camille Borghese, the husband of Pauline Bonaparte, Napoleon’s sister, after which by the Duke of Orleans.
